This can go the way of Dan Skelton's CHERRY BRAVE who is fancied to take a big step forward now she has her first run in handicaps, with this return to a longer trip a likely big plus. Easy Ludlow scorer Olivia Kate rates the obvious danger with Tuscan Rose, Dairylane Daisy and After Many Days all worthy of consideration too.
